Samsung E360 Series DVD Player Specification

The Samsung E360 Series DVD Player is designed to offer a versatile and reliable solution for home entertainment enthusiasts. At its core, the player supports a wide array of disc formats, including DVD-Video, DVD±R, DVD±RW, CD, CD-R, and CD-RW, ensuring compatibility with most media collections. The device features progressive scan technology, which enhances the quality of video playback by providing sharper and more detailed images.

Equipped with Dolby Digital and DTS digital output, the E360 ensures superior audio performance, delivering an immersive sound experience when connected to a compatible audio system. The player supports various audio formats, including MP3 and WMA, allowing users to enjoy music files directly from their CDs.

The E360 Series is designed with user convenience in mind. Its compact and sleek design fits seamlessly into any entertainment setup, while the intuitive user interface and remote control make operation straightforward. The device also includes a USB port, enabling easy access to multimedia content from USB storage devices, thereby expanding the playback options beyond traditional discs.

Connectivity options are comprehensive, with component video output, composite video output, and coaxial digital audio output, providing flexibility in connecting to different types of TVs and audio systems. The player's energy-efficient design ensures low power consumption during operation and standby modes, aligning with modern energy-saving standards.

Samsung E360 Series DVD Player F.A.Q.

How do I connect my Samsung E360 DVD Player to a TV?

To connect your Samsung E360 DVD Player to a TV, use an HDMI cable for the best quality. Connect one end of the HDMI cable to the HDMI OUT port on the DVD player and the other end to an HDMI IN port on the TV. If HDMI is not available, use component or composite cables by matching the colors of the cables to the ports on both the DVD player and TV.

Why is my Samsung E360 DVD Player not turning on?

Check if the power cord is properly connected to the DVD player and the power outlet. Ensure the power outlet is functioning by testing it with another device. If the player still doesn't turn on, try using a different power cord or contact Samsung support for further assistance.

What should I do if the DVD disc is not reading?

First, ensure the disc is clean and free from scratches. If the disc is dirty, clean it with a soft, lint-free cloth. Make sure the disc is inserted correctly with the label side facing up. If the problem persists, try playing a different disc to determine if the issue is with the player or the disc.

How can I update the firmware on my Samsung E360 DVD Player?

To update the firmware, visit the Samsung support website and download the latest firmware for the E360 model. Transfer the firmware file to a USB drive, then insert the USB drive into the USB port on the DVD player. Follow the on-screen instructions to complete the firmware update.

Why is there no sound coming from my DVD player?

Ensure that the audio cables are securely connected to the correct audio output ports on the DVD player and the corresponding input ports on the TV or audio system. Check the TV or audio system settings to ensure the correct input source is selected. Also, make sure the volume is not muted on both the DVD player and the TV/audio system.

How do I change the language settings on my Samsung E360 DVD Player?

Press the Menu button on the remote control, navigate to the Setup menu, and then select Language. From there, you can choose your preferred language for the on-screen display and audio. Confirm your selection by pressing the Enter button.

What should I do if the DVD player tray won't open?

First, make sure the DVD player is plugged in and powered on. If the tray still won't open, try pressing the eject button on both the remote control and the player itself. If it remains stuck, unplug the player for a few minutes and then plug it back in to reset it. If the issue persists, seek professional repair.

How can I reset my Samsung E360 DVD Player to factory settings?

To reset the DVD player to its factory settings, press the Menu button on the remote, go to the Setup menu, and select the Reset option. Follow the on-screen instructions to complete the reset process. Note that this will erase all custom settings.

Why is the video quality poor on my Samsung E360 DVD Player?

Check that the video cables are securely connected to both the DVD player and the TV. Ensure you are using high-quality cables, such as HDMI, for the best video output. Also, confirm that the DVD disc is free from scratches and dust. Adjust the TV settings to enhance picture quality if needed.

Can I play Blu-ray discs on my Samsung E360 DVD Player?

No, the Samsung E360 DVD Player is designed to play standard DVDs and cannot play Blu-ray discs, as it does not support the necessary technology for Blu-ray playback.
